Project Evaluation Sheet

Evaluation Criteria:
The benchmark learning is evaluated at the end of each unit/project. The student receives feedback on their project via the following rubric. Professional work and student work is available to students to show models of excellence.
· Exellent 10 Points- There is a very strong connection between the ideas and concepts of the project and the work presented.
· Strong 8 to 9 Points- The ideas and concepts of the work are good to strong: there is evidence of thought in the work. The work is technically competent.
· Good 6-7 Points- There is a sense that the ideas and concepts of the work were executed but not well handled. The work may be inconsistent in terms of technical competence.
· Moderate 5 Points- Work does represent ideas and concepts of the project loosely or the work is weak.
· Weak 3-4 Points- Work does not represent ideas and concepts of the project. Little thought evidenced, possibly incomplete.
· Poor 1-2 Points- Work does not represent ideas and concepts of the project. Incomplete

1Understanding of basic composition, framing and design.
2 Exhibits powers of personal expression.
3 Follows the basic premise of the project.
4 Uses the fundamental elements of art media such as line, shape, color, texture, value, design, and balance.
